The Anthem of Self-Acceptance: "This Is Me"
"This Is Me" is undoubtedly the emotional core of "The Greatest Showman." From the moment Keala Settle's powerhouse vocals kick in, you know you're in for something special. The song begins with a sense of vulnerability, acknowledging the pain of being marginalized and the struggle to fit in. But it quickly transitions into a declaration of self-worth, a defiant cry of acceptance. The lyrics speak of scars and imperfections, but instead of hiding them, the song urges us to embrace them as part of who we are. It’s like saying, "Hey, I'm not perfect, but this is me, and I'm proud of it!" The repetition of the phrase "This is me" throughout the song reinforces this message, driving home the idea that self-acceptance is not a one-time thing but an ongoing journey.

Other Notable Songs from "The Greatest Showman"
While "This Is Me" often steals the spotlight, "The Greatest Showman" soundtrack is packed with other gems that contribute to the film's overall message of hope and acceptance. "A Million Dreams" is an uplifting ballad about the power of imagination and the importance of chasing your dreams. "Come Alive" is an energetic anthem that encourages us to step out of our comfort zones and embrace new experiences. And "Rewrite the Stars" is a romantic duet that explores the challenges of defying societal expectations in the name of love. Each of these songs adds a unique layer to the film's narrative, creating a soundtrack that is both entertaining and emotionally resonant. Guys, each song tells a different part of the story.
